We met our guide, Bob, inside the Chelsea Market & took us past/into a variety of businesses. We had a little sample at each one on his list & I wondered if this would really fill us. However, by the end, I felt like I had enough to consider it a lunch plus more. Bob was very entertaining telling us about each business & the history of the Chelsea Market & the meatpacking district. His personality was what really made the tour.
I expected a lot more walking & for me that was a little disappointing since I love to walk. I thought we'd cover much more of the neighborhood. My mistake on that assumption since I wasn't aware the Chelsea Market is not an area but a building. That factor would be a plus if you are going in the cold weather or if it is not a nice day. The second part of the tour did involve more walking out on the street, with Bob giving information about various buildings, tenants, and history. He was a wealth of information, interesting, and witty.
At our last stop we visited a restaurant that had a table set for us in the back. We each had a small plate of very good pasta with meat sauce. It also provided us with a little time to talk to others on the tour in a relaxed atmosphere.
All in all it was an enjoyable day out. Our tour started at 10:00 a.m., which is early for a food tour. Later times were not available. I was concerned I would not feel like sampling foods at such an early hour but we started with a mini cupcake, then a little milk, and from there it appeared no one, including me, had trouble sampling anything else.
I certainly would consider trying another one of this company's tours. |
